AKRON, Oh. — Penske Truck Leasing Co. has named The Goodyear Tire & Rubber Company its Supplier of the Year for the seventh consecutive year.

According to Penske’s vendor quality rating, Goodyear was rated first among all suppliers. The company has received the transportation service provider’s Tire Supplier of the Year for six consecutive years.

Goodyear, Penske’s primary supplier of replacement and retread tires in North America, also provides fleet management tools to lower overall tire costs.

Dave Beasley, director of Goodyear commercial tire sales, said, “We have developed an excellent supply relationship with the

Penske team, and we continuously look for ways to lower their cost-per-mile. It’s a business that we value highly.”

Penske Truck Leasing, headquartered in Reading, Pa., is a joint venture of Penske Corp. and General Electric. The transportation services provider operates more than 200,000 vehicles and serves customers from nearly 1,000 locations in the United States, Canada, Mexico, South America and Europe. Product lines include full-service leasing, contract maintenance, commercial and consumer rental, transportation and warehousing management and supply chain management solutions.
